Bill Virdon enjoyed a productive 12 year playing career that included being named 1955 ROY, 1962 All-Star team selection, 1962 Gold Glove, and a World Series Championship with the 1960 Pittsburgh Pirates. After his playing career concluded Virdon transitioned into the coaching and managerial ranks posting a record of 995-921 as a skipper for several teams while being named Sporting News Manager of the Year twice (1974 & 1980). These game used pants and stirrups were worn by Virdon during the Pirates 1960 Championship season. The pants show solid use and are tagged by McGregor with a 1960 set 1 strip tag and Virdon's player number 18 with pants size stitch identifier. The stirrups have Virdon's player number 18 stitched in yellow. Nice tough to find grouping!!!
1960 World Series Game Worn Bill Virdon Pants & Stirrups.
